  • This study was conducted to evaluate the functional properties of onion, rosemary and thyme extracts which are the ingredients of onion Kimchi. Onion extract showed a significant difference in antioxidative effect based on peroxide value and thiocyanate method. Antioxidative activity of rosemary extract was similar to those of BHA and BHT. but thyme extract did not show any antioxidative effect.. Onion, rosemary, and thyme extracts showed antimicrobial activities against gram positive bacteria but onion and thyme extracts did not against E. coli, Candida, and molds. Rosemary extract demonstrated a strong activity against L. plantarum which is a major lactobacillus in Kimchi fermentation, and Micrococcus luteus. Onion, rosemary, and thyme extracts showed an effect or hangover relief effect by lowering the alcohol concentration of blood in rat. Blood pressure of the male spontaneous hypertensive rat was suppressed by onion extract after 3 days of feeding, but rosemary and thyme extracts were not effective for lowering blood pressure.

  • Objectives : This is the study of the application as the ingredients of cosmetics through the examination of the function for physiological activity of Chestnut inner shell. Methods : Chestnut inner shell, which had been extracted, concentrated, and freeze drying with water and ethanol, have been used for the experiment. The effects on electronic donating ability, SOD-like activity, xanthine oxidase inhibition, whitening effect, nitric oxide inhibition have been investigated in the physiological activity measurement of function experiment. Results : We used BHA and kogic acid for the comparative. As a result of testing electron donating ability, at over 100ppm of water extract and ethanol extract, BHA showed relatively high donating ability by more than 90%. And as a result of measuring SOD like activity, 1000ppm of water extract showed an effect of 30% and ethanol extract showed an effect of 40%, BHA showed an effect of 30%. In the xanthine oxidase inhibition test, 1000ppm of water extract showed an effect of 70% and ethanol extract showed an effect of 63%, BHA showed an effect of 100%. In the tyrosinase inhibition test, 1000ppm of water extract showed an effect of 55% and ethanol extract showed an effect of 87%, Kogic acid showed an effect of 98%. In the anti-inflammatory test, the water extract and ethanol extract inhibited the generation of nitric oxide. Conclusions : The results indicated that extract of Chestnut inner shell can be used as a natural ingredients with biological function in cosmetics ingredients.

  • Antioxidant properties of Artemisia princeps Pamp were determined using in vitro assay systems against 1,1-diphenyl-picrylhydrazyl (DPPH) radical, superoxide ($O_2{^-}$), hydrogen peroxide ($H_2O_2$), hydroxyl radical ($HO{\cdot}$) and nitric oxide (NO) radical, as well as rat liver microsomal lipid peroxidation. Among the five solvent fractions, ethyl acetate fractions showed the highest total polyphenol and flavonoid contents at $311.35{\mu}g/mg\;and\;92.73{\mu}g/mg$, respectively. Ethyl acetate fractions, except for $H_2O_2$ scavenging activity, also showed the highest scavenging activity; the 50% inhibitory concentration ($IC_{50},\;{\mu}g/mg$) values for DPPH, superoxide, $HO{\cdot}$ and NO radical scavenging were 52.71, 26.47, 58.92 and 65.94, respectively. Additionally, the highest inhibition of rat liver microsomal lipid peroxidation was observed by ethyl a cetate fraction.

  • Flavor compounds of pentane, hexane, hexanal and total volatiles formed during $65^{\circ}C$ storage of ramyon fried in palm oil with ${\alpha}-tocopherol$, RHA, TRHQ, rosemary extract or defatted ricebran extract were determined by static headspace gas chromatography. The levels of the antioxidants used in the frying oil were 100 or 200 ppm, and an additional level of 300 ppm was employed in the case of ${\alpha}-tocopherol$ ${\alpha}-Tocopherol$ decelerated the formation of all the flavor compounds when used at 100 or 200 ppm, and the former was more effective than the latter. However, 300 ppm of ${\alpha}-tocopherol$ accelerated the flavor compound formation in ramyon during storage. One hundred ppm of BHA and TBHQ contributed to the reduction in flavor compound formation in the stored ramyon, whereas 200ppm level accelerated the compound formation. Rosemary extract and defatted ricebran extract lowered the flavor compound formation in ramyon when used at 100 or 200 ppm in palm oil. Their lowering effects were similar to that of ${\alpha}-tocopherol$, and superior to that of TBHQ. suggesting a possible utilization of defatted ricebran extract as a new natural antioxidant.

  • A study was carried out to investigate the control effect of sodium and potassium phosphates, sodium citrate and three different salts mixtures on kimchi fermentation when they were added into half-fermented kimchi in the concentration range of $0.001{\sim}0.01\;M$. The salts mixtures added were sodium phosphates mixture(CA-A), addition of $NaNO_2$, Ca-EDTA and BHA to CA-A(CA-B) and substitution of BHA with sodium citrate in CA-B. The results showed that sodium phosphates and sodium citrate significantly inhibited the kimchi fermentation while potassium phosphate had little effect. The order of control effect was $Na_3PO_4-Na_2HPO_4-sodium\;citrate-NaH_2PO_4-K_2HPO_4-KH_2PO_4$. Among the salts mixtures, CA-A showed the most reducing effect in the fermentation rate followed by CA-C and CA-A. The mixture of CA-C could extend the time of holding pH $4.2{\sim}4.4$ by approximately 6 times at $4{\sim}25^{\circ}C$ when it was compared to control. The microbial growth study of total and Leuconostoc mesenteroides also showed a very significant decrease in their numbers.

  • The oxidative stability of the ramyon prepared with ricebran oil fortified with ${\alpha}-tocopherol$, BHA, TBHQ, and ascorbyl palmitate+citric acid or blended with palm oil was studied to assess the suitability of the oil as the frying oil. The antioxidants were added to a ricebran oil at 0.02% level, respectively, while blended oils were prepared by adding a palm oil to the ricebran oil at ratios of 3:7, 5:5, and 7:3. Ramyon samples were prepared by frying steamed noodel with the oils. They were stored in dark at $35.0{\pm}0^{\circ}C$. for 90 days. Peroxide, acid, iodine values, dielectric constant, and fatty acid composition of the oils extracted from the samples were determined regularly. The oxidative stability of the extracted oils and storage stability of the samples were estimated from the results of the determinations. ${\alpha}-tocopherol$ did not exert any appreciable antioxidant effect on the extracted oil while BHA demonstrated some effect. Ascorbyl palmitate with citric acid and especially TBHQ exerted a considerable effect. The storage stability of the samples fried with the oil fortified with TBHQ was as good as that of the samples prepared with the palm oil. The stability of the samples improved as the palm oil content In the frying oil increased. The stability of the samples fried with the blended oil containing 70f) palm oil was comparable to that of the samples prepared with the pure palm oil

  • This study was carried out to investigate the cosmeceutical activities of Persicae semen. Cosmeceutical activities include anti-oxidant, tyrosinase inhibition effects and nitrite scavenging ability. The Persicae semen was divided into three parts, Bean of Persicae semen (BPS), Shell of Persicae semen (SPS) and Nibs of Persicae semen (NPS). In the electron donating ability test, 1,000ppm of water extract from BPS showed an effect of 89%, while 1,000 ppm of ethanol extract from SPS showed an effect of 87%. These results are higher compared to those of BHA at the equal concentration. We were able to get an effect of 98% from all of Persicae semen ethanol extract of 10,000 ppm in the tyrosinase inhibition test. Nitrite scavenging ability test, ethanol extract from BPS was decreasing to 96% by addition of 1,000ppm. According to these results, we find that Persicae semen applicable to advanced material for cosmetics. From the above results, it was confirmed that Persicae semen could be used in functional cosmetics.

  • This study was carried out to compare the antioxidant activities of the ether, butanol, water extracts from chestnut inner shell(Castanea crenata Sieb. et Zucc.) with those of tocopherol and BHA in soybean oil. All additives were added to soybean oil on the quantities of 0.02%. Comparing the antioxidant activities under autooxidation condition at $45.0{\pm}0.5$ for 42days of the extracts were recorded in the order of butanol>ether>control>BHA>tocopherol depending on the solvent. Under the condition at $60.0{\pm}0.5^{\circ}C$ for 32days, the butanol extracts represented the high antioxidation effect, however, there was no significant differences between the ether extracts and control. Under thermal oxidation condition, the ether extract showed stronger antioxidant activity than those of the butanol extract. In the results of polyphenol compound analysis, ellagic acid, quercetin, morin, naringenin, flavanol were included in the ether extracts and ellagic acid, naringenin, gallic acid, flavanol were included in the butanol extracts, respectively. Among them, ellagic acid in ether extract and gallic acid and naringenin in butanol extracts seed to increase the antioxidant activities in the substrate oil.

  • A beverage was manufactured with onion extract for which onions were boiled with water and filtered. The concentration of cyclodextrin was studied to improve its quality in manufacturing the onion beverage and its antioxidative and antifatigue effect was investigated in vitro or in vivo. One percent of cyclodextrin was optimum concentration to prevent precipitation and to remove pungent taste and keep mild taste during storage at room temperature and 40$^{\circ}C$. Water extract of onion, used to manufacture onion beverage shown significant difference in antioxidative effect based on peroxide value and thiocyanate method. For the study of antifatigue, swimming performance of mice which fed with onion beverage and water extracts of onion and garlic for 2 weeks was investigated. The mice fed with onion beverage swam longer than those fed with water extract of onion and garlic.
